Ropa vieja recipe
Savor the rich flavors of this Cuban classic!
Ingredients
- 800 g flank steak
- 1 unit onion
- 1 unit bell pepper
- 4 unit garlic
- 400 ml tomato sauce
- 1 tsp cumin
- 1 tsp oregano
- 2 unit bay leaves
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tsp salt
- 1 tsp black pepper
- 500 ml water
How to make Ropa vieja
- In a large pot,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at until shimmering.
- Sear 500 g of flank steak on all sides until browned, about 5 minutes per side.
- Chop 1 onion, dice 1 bell pepper, and mince 2 garlic cloves, then add them to the pot.
- Sauté the mixture for about 4 minutes until the vegetables are soft.
- Stir in 400 g of tomato sauce, 1 teaspoon of cumin, 1 teaspoon of oregano, 2 bay leaves, 1 teaspoon of salt, and ½ teaspoon of black pepper.
- Pour in 2 cups of water, and bring to a boil over high heat.
- Reduce the heat to low, cover the pot, and let it simmer for 90 minutes until the beef is tender.
- After the cooking time, remove the steak and shred it with two forks.
- Mix the shredded beef back into the sauce and stir well before serving.
- Serve the ropa vieja hot, garnished with fresh herbs if desired.
